A 56-year old female patient who was undergoing follow-up for cervical cancer in our oncology center was presented to the emergency center with anxiety and excessive thirst. The initial serum sodium level of the patient exceeded 200mEq/L, rising up to 238mEq/L during hospitalization. The extremely severe hypernatremia was caused by patient's wrong belief that bay salt would cure the cancer. The patient was treated with hypotonic solution and finally with appropriate hydration, she was fully recovered without any neurological complications.

The aim of this study was to evaluate the effects of fimasartan/amlodipine fixed-dosed combination (F/A) on left ventricle (LV) systolic function and infarct size in the rat myocardial infarction (MI) model. We induced MI in 20 rats by ligation of the left anterior descending coronary artery and they were divided into two groups [MI group (n=10) vs. MI+F/A 10 mg/kg group (n=10)]. F/A was administered for 28 days between day-7 and day-35 in the MI+F/A group and echocardiography was performed at day-7 and at day-35 after the induction of MI. Picrosirius red staining was performed to confirm the fibrotic tissue and infarct size was measured using image analysis program for Image J. At the 35-day follow-up, the LV ejection fraction (EF) was significantly higher (38.10±3.92% vs. 29.86±4.56%, p<0.001) and delta (day-35 minus day-7) EF was significantly higher (0.14±2.66% vs. -8.53±2.66%. p<0.001) in the MI+F/A group than the MI group. Systolic blood pressure was significantly lower in the MI+F/A group than the MI group (103.23±13.35 mmHg vs. 123.43±14.82 mmHg, p<0.01). The MI+F/A group had a smaller infarct size (26.84±5.31% vs. 36.79±3.10%, p<0.01) than the MI group at the 35-day follow-up. Oral administration of F/A 10 mg/kg could improve LV systolic function and reduce infarct size in a rat MI model.

RATIONALE: Radiofrequency ablation (RFA) is a safe and effective local treatment modality with a low complication rate and is commonly used to treat hepatocellular carcinoma (HCC). The clinical outcome of RFA may be closely related to the location, size, and shape of index tumors, and major complications, including hemorrhage, liver abscess, infarction, visceral organ perforation, hemothorax, pneumothorax, tumoral seeding, and hepatic failure. Cardiac tamponade is a rare and serious life-threatening complication associated with RFA. To date, a review of the medical literature reported 5 cases of cardiac tamponade after RFA for HCC. Herein, we report another case of cardiac tamponade after RFA for HCC in a 56-year-old man. PATIENT CONCERNS: He had suffered from liver cirrhosis due to alcohol abuse. He had chronic obstructive pulmonary disease. Magnetic resonance imaging showed a 3.0-cm exophytic subcapsular HCC in segment IVa of left hepatic lobe. As the patient was at high risk for surgery because of poor lung function, RFA was selected as the treatment of choice. The index tumor was located in the vicinity of the diaphragm and colon. During RFA procedure, thermal injury to the adjacent diaphragm and colon was minimized by introducing artificial ascites. Bleeding or tumoral seeding was prevented by ablating the electrode track during electrode retraction. DIAGNOSIS: Two hours after RFA, the patient presented with dyspnea, chest discomfort, and low blood pressure (80/60 mm Hg), suggesting cardiac tamponade. Immediate follow-up contrast-enhanced computed tomography image depicted the slightly high attenuated hemopericardium. Transthoracic echocardiography (TTE) showed a moderate amount of pericardial effusion with tamponade and a large hematoma. INTERVENTIONS: Under fluoroscopy and portable echocardiography guidance, a cardiologist immediately inserted a 7-French pigtail catheter into the pericardial space and collected more than 200 cc of bloody pericardial fluid. OUTCOMES: After pericardiocentesis, the patient's symptoms and hemodynamic status were dramatically improved. Follow-up TTE showed scanty amount of pericardial effusion and the drainage catheter was removed. The patient was discharged. LESSONS: When treating HCC in the left lobe (especially segments II and IVa), attention should be paid to cardiac tamponade. The early diagnosis and immediate treatment of cardiac tamponade may increase the chance of cure.

We evaluated the effects of Ivabradine on left ventricle (LV) ejection fraction (EF) and LV infarcted tissue in the rat myocardial ischemia-reperfusion model. Twenty rats were randomly assigned to group 1 (ischemia-reperfusion, no treatment, n=10) and group 2 (ischemia-reperfusion + Ivabradine 10 mg/kg, n=10). Ivabradine was administered for 28 days. Echocardiography was performed at 7 days and at 28 days after the induction of ischemia-reperfusion injury. Cardiac fibrosis induced by ischemia-reperfusion injury was evaluated by Masson's trichrome staining. The infarct size was quantified using the Image J program. At the 28-day follow-up, LVEF was significantly higher (36.02±6.16% vs. 45.72±2.62%, p<0.001) and fractional shortening was significantly higher (15.23±2.84% vs. 20.13±1.38%, p<0.001) in group 2 than group 1. Delta (28 day minus 7 day) EF was significantly higher in group 2 than group 1 (-4.36±3.49% vs. 4.31±5.63%, p<0.001). Also, heart rate (beats/min) was significantly lower in group 2 than group 1 (251.67±25.19 vs. 199.29±31.33, p=0.025). Group 2 had a smaller infarct size (40.70±8.94% vs. 30.19±5.89%, p<0.01) than group 1 at 28-day follow-up. Oral administration of Ivabradine could improve LV systolic function and reduce infarcted tissue area in rat myocardial ischemia-reperfusion model.

AIMS: We aim to determine the optimal dose of dabigatran in Korean patients with atrial fibrillation (AF). METHODS AND RESULTS: We analysed 1834 patients with non-valvular AF, classified into a warfarin group (n = 990), dabigatran 150 mg group (D150, n = 294), and 110 mg group (D110, n = 550). The D110 group was further classified into patients concordant (co-D110, n = 367) and patients discordant (di-D110, n = 183) with guidelines to dose reduction. Propensity-matched 1-year clinical outcomes were then compared. Efficacy outcomes were defined as thromboembolism composed of new-onset stroke or systemic embolism. Safety outcomes were major bleeding. Both D150 and D110 had comparable efficacies as warfarin. However, only D110 significantly lowered the risk of major bleeding [hazard ratio (HR) 0.19, 95% confidence interval (CI) 0.07-0.55, P = 0.002]. In a subgroup analysis according to guideline-concordant indications for dose reduction, both co-D110 and di-D110 displayed a comparable efficacy as warfarin. Both co-D110 (HR 0.22, 95% CI 0.06-0.76, P = 0.017) and di-D110 (HR 0.11, 95% CI 0.02-0.81, P = 0.030) significantly lowered incidences of major bleeding. There were no differences in the efficacy and safety between di-D110 and D150, and net clinical outcomes were similar. CONCLUSION: Although D150 and D110 had a comparable efficacy, only D110 lowered the risk of major bleeding in Korean AF patients compared with warfarin. Even the guideline-discordant use of dabigatran 110 mg demonstrated a similar efficacy and safety compared with D150. However, further prospective randomized trials are needed in order to comprehensively evaluate whether D150 or D110 is the optimal dosage in Asian patients with AF.

Statins and renin-angiotensin system (RAS) blockers are key drugs for treating patients with an acute myocardial infarction (AMI). This study was designed to show the association between treatment with statins or RAS blockers and clinical outcomes and the efficacy of two drug combination therapies in patients with ischemic heart failure (IHF) who underwent revascularization for an AMI. A total of 804 AMI patients with a left ventricular ejection fraction <40% who undertook percutaneous coronary interventions (PCI) were analyzed using the Korea Acute Myocardial Infarction Registry (KAMIR). They were divided into four groups according to the use of medications [Group I: combination of statin and RAS blocker (n=611), Group II: statin alone (n=112), Group III: RAS blocker alone (n=53), Group IV: neither treatment (n=28)]. The cumulative incidence of major adverse cardiac and cerebrovascular events (MACCEs) and independent predictors of MACCEs were investigated. Over a median follow-up study of nearly 1 year, MACCEs had occurred in 48 patients (7.9%) in Group I, 16 patients (14.3%) in Group II, 3 patients (5.7%) in Group III, 7 patients (21.4%) in Group IV (p=0.013). Groups using RAS blocker (Group I and III) showed better clinical outcomes compared with the other groups. By multivariate analysis, use of RAS blockers was the most powerful independent predictor of MACCEs in patients with IHF who underwent PCI (odds ratio 0.469, 95% confidence interval 0.285-0.772; p=0.003), but statin therapy was not found to be an independent predictor. The use of RAS blockers, but not statins, was associated with better clinical outcomes in patients with IHF who underwent PCI.

PURPOSE: As the numbers of cancer cases and survivors increase, the incidence and natural history of chemotherapy-induced cardiotoxicities in patients with breast cancer may also be expected to change. The present study aimed to investigate the incidence and predictors of chemotherapy-induced left ventricular dysfunction (LVD) in patients with breast cancer. METHODS: From 2003 to 2010, 712 female patients with breast cancer (55.7±10.7 years) were enrolled and divided into the LVD group (n=82, 56.7±10.1 years) and the non-LVD group (n=630, 55.6±10.8 years). Baseline clinical and treatment-related variables were compared. RESULTS: Chemotherapy-induced LVD developed in 82 cases (11.4%). Low body mass index (BMI), low triglyceride level, advanced cancer stage, and the use of doxorubicin, paclitaxel, trastuzumab, or radiotherapy were significant predictors of LVD in a univariate analysis. In a multivariate analysis, low BMI, advanced cancer stage, and the use of target therapy with trastuzumab were independent predictors of chemotherapy-induced LVD. Chemotherapy-induced LVD was recovered in 53 patients (64.6%), but left ventricular function was not recovered in 29 patients (35.4%). CONCLUSION: Chemotherapy-induced LVD was not uncommon and did not reduce in many of our patients with breast cancer. Low BMI, advanced cancer stage, and the use of trastuzumab were independent predictors of chemotherapy-induced LVD in patients with breast cancer. The development of chemotherapy-induced LVD should be carefully monitored in patients with breast cancer who are receiving trastuzumab therapy, have poor nutritional status, and advanced cancer stage.

An aneurysm of the subclavian artery is rare. Recently, we experienced a case of a ruptured subclavian artery aneurysm presenting as hemoptysis. The patient had experienced atypical chest discomfort, and computed tomography (CT) revealed a small aneurysm of the left subclavian artery (SCA). Hemoptysis occurred 2 weeks later. Follow-up CT showed a ruptured aneurysm at the proximal left SCA. Endovascular treatment with a graft stent was performed by bilateral arterial access with a 12-Fr introducer sheath placed via cutdown of the left axillary artery and an 8-Fr sheath in the right femoral artery. A self-expandable Viabahn covered stent measuring 13×5 mm was introduced retrogradely via the left axillary sheath and was positioned under contrast guidance with an 8-Fr JR4 guide through the femoral sheath. After the procedure, hemoptysis was not found, and the 3-month follow-up CT showed luminal patency of the left proximal SCA and considerable reduction of the hematoma.
